Title :
Plasmonic waves to electrical current conversion for integrated plasmonic-electronic circuits

Abstract :
A novel ultra-compact THz-bandwidth plasmon-to-electron converter is reported for hybrid plasmon-electron integrated circuits. 20% of the optical power from plasmonic waveguide can be converted to photocurrent via a nanoscale active volume of 50×50×130nm3.
